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brown Teal | Melodious Warbler |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Aves (Birds)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Anseriformes (Anseriformes)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Anatidae | Acrocephalidae |
| Genus | Anas | Hippolais |
| Species | Anas chlorotis | Hippolais polyglotta |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brown Teal and Melodious Warbler share a common ancestor at the Class level: Aves. (Birds)
